Your Prompt, Our Print: Design the Official TMLS 10th Anniversary T-Shirt

Celebrate 10 years of TMLS by designing the official 10th anniversary summit t-shirt. This community-led contest invites creative submissions, including AI-assisted designs, that capture the spirit of Toronto’s machine learning community and a decade of progress in AI.

Ten years ago, the Toronto Machine Learning Society brought together researchers, practitioners, and enthusiasts to push the boundaries of AI. The people who showed up were curious, technically serious, and uninterested in polish for its own sake. That has not changed.

So when it came time to design the 10th anniversary shirt — the one that gets worn at the summit, the one that marks a decade of Canadian ML — it made sense to open it up. A design team can produce something clean. The community can produce something that actually means something.

Technical Requirements

The winning design will be sent directly to VistaPrint for professional printing. Your file MUST meet these specifications or it will not be eligible for the prize.

✅ File Format — PNG with fully transparent background (no white or coloured fill) — your design will be printed on a black t-shirt

✅ Resolution — 300 DPI — essential for a crisp, non-blurry print

✅ Dimensions — At least 2500 x 2500 pixels

✅ Color Mode — sRGB

✅ Max File Size — Under 50 MB

❌ No soft edges — All pixels must be 100% opaque. No glow, smoke, or gradient fade at edges — these print with a white halo.

❌ No thin lines — Avoid lines thinner than 1mm. Very thin lines may peel after washing.

❌ No gibberish text — All text in the design must be legible and correctly spelled. AI-generated garbled letters will disqualify your entry.

❌ No borders/frames — Do not add a bounding box or frame around your design unless it is part of the artwork itself.

Ignite what is an Ignite Talk?

Ignite is an innovative and fast-paced style used to deliver a concise presentation.

During an Ignite Talk, presenters discuss their research using 20 image-centric slides which automatically advance every 15 seconds.

The result is a fun and engaging five-minute presentation.
